Directions:
Directions:
Be careful in your selection of fruit. Do not choose too young and take only varieties that has been grown in productive soil. When once picked and decided upon, let this part remain forever unchanged and give your entire thought to the correct preparation for domestic value. Some insist on keeping them in pickle, while others constantly continue to get into hot water. Even poor varieties may be made tender and good by garnishing them with patience and well sweetened with smiles, and flavored with kisses to taste. After this, wrapped them well in the mantle of charity, keep warm with steady fire of devotion, and served with peaches and cream. When best preserved husbands will keep for years!
